Pros:1. OEM Part: This Mercury part is an original equipment manufacturer (OEM) part, which means it is designed, engineered, and manufactured by Mercury specifically for their vehicles.
2. Reliability: OEM parts are often more reliable than aftermarket alternatives since they are manufactured to meet the exact specifications of the vehicle.
3. Easy Installation: The fuse box is a direct replacement for the original part, ensuring a straightforward installation process.
4. High-Quality Materials: Mercury uses high-quality materials in their parts to ensure durability and longevity.
5. Warranty: OEM parts typically come with a manufacturer's warranty, giving consumers peace of mind and protection against potential defects.
Cons:1. Cost: OEM parts are often more expensive than aftermarket alternatives due to their higher production costs and the brand name.
2. Availability: Depending on the location and availability, it might take longer to obtain an OEM part compared to an aftermarket alternative.
3. Limited Flexibility: OEM parts are designed specifically for the vehicle they are intended for, meaning they may not offer the same level of compatibility or customization as aftermarket alternatives.
